Martha A. Kelley
Martha A. Kelley, born Feb. 27, 1936, in Westfield, NY, passed away peacefully on Jan. 2, 2026, in the same town that she had called home her entire life. Martha’s journey on earth ended at the age of 89, leaving behind a legacy of love, service, and compassion that will be remembered by all who knew her. She was predeceased by her beloved parents, Russell and Sarah (Condello) Sanderson, her brother, Daniel Sanderson, and her son Michael Rexford.
Martha’s life was one marked by dedication to her family, her career, and her community. She is survived by her children, Evan Kelley, Kevin Kelley, Randy Kelley, and Dean Rexford; her cherished five grandchildren and three great-grandchildren, who filled her life with joy and purpose. Her remaining siblings, sister, Edith (late John) Brewer, and brother, Jim (late Shirley) Sanderson.
Martha attended SUNY Fredonia where she obtained her certification as a General Practical Nurse (GPN), and later, she proudly earned her EMT license. Her dedication to healthcare was evident in her work as a GPN. She also found success as a self-employed hairdresser, a cherished role she fulfilled with grace and enthusiasm for 40 years. Martha’s strong work ethic continued into her retirement years as she served the Fredonia community through her two-decade tenure at Walmart.
Martha’s sense of community spirit shone brightly through her involvement with the Portland Fire Department and as a member of the Assembly of God Church in Westfield, NY. Her interests extended to the joy she found in arts and crafts, bringing beauty into the world and the lives of those she touched.
Above all, Martha was happiest when surrounded by her family, particularly her grandchildren and great-grandchildren. Her nurturing spirit and warmth will be profoundly missed by her family, friends, and all who had the privilege of knowing her.
